请教MC9S12DG256替换MC9S12DG128方法(已解决)

2020-02-20 20:38发布

本帖最后由 FSL_TICS_Robin 于 2014-11-27 10:49 编辑

本以为MC9S12DG256替换MC9S12DG128应该很简单,可是“change MCU”从MC9S12DG128B改为MC9S12DG256B选项后,编译、下载、···最终不能正常工作!
首先提示CPU错误,PLL选项中,重新配置PLL后,警告消失了。仿真时18B20数据能读取,但EEPROM程序运行极快,以前需要十几秒的程序运行时一闪而过,这个就不正常了!
有高手提示一下这个替换要注意的事项吗?
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
19条回答
464839941xql
1楼-- · 2020-02-21 13:22
除了S12Z之外,MC9S12系列其他型号只有CW5.1才支持,目前的CW10.6里面都没有,看样子16位MCU迟早会消失的哦!我们产品早期设计就是16位的,面临换型一道坎哦!痛苦
FSL_TICS_Robin
2楼-- · 2020-02-21 16:27
464839941xql 发表于 2014-10-15 11:37
除了S12Z之外,MC9S12系列其他型号只有CW5.1才支持,目前的CW10.6里面都没有,看样子16位MCU迟早会消失的哦 ...

现在飞思卡尔主推基于ARM Cortex M0+/M4内核的32位Kinetis微控制器,楼主有兴趣的话可以看一下。
my_njust
3楼-- · 2020-02-21 22:14
 精彩回答 2  元偷偷看……
my_njust
4楼-- · 2020-02-22 01:58
估计某个子程序的头文件还是DG128,仔细查一查
464839941xql
5楼-- · 2020-02-22 04:35
今天又有新发现,DG128和DG256之间发现配置不同,其中CPU时钟,PLL设置用相同配置得到的总线频率不同,P口设置也出现感叹号,继续找············
犯戒和尚
6楼-- · 2020-02-22 07:31
和楼主遇到一样的困境!128的电路256不能用,晶振不起震,改成串联晶振才能用,并联不行!现在eeprom无法存储数据,带上仿真器能存,拔了就不行了!郁闷到极致了

一周热门 更多>